Emerging Technologies Revolutionizing Online Casinos

Technology continues to be the cornerstone of transformation in the iGaming world. Several cutting-edge technologies are redefining player experiences and operational efficiencies:

  • Artificial Intelligence (AI): AI-powered algorithms personalize gaming experiences by analyzing player behavior and preferences, enabling tailored game recommendations and dynamic odds adjustments.
  • Virtual Reality (VR) and Augmented Reality (AR): Immersive VR casinos and AR overlays bring a new dimension to online gambling, simulating the ambiance of physical casinos from the comfort of home.
  • Blockchain and Cryptocurrencies: Decentralized ledgers enhance transparency and security, while cryptocurrencies offer faster, anonymous transactions and innovative betting options.
  • 5G Connectivity: Faster internet speeds reduce latency, enabling seamless live dealer games and mobile gaming experiences.

Regulatory Landscape and Its Impact on Market Expansion

Regulation remains a critical factor influencing the growth and legitimacy of online casinos. In 2024, several jurisdictions have updated their frameworks to balance player protection with market innovation:

  • Stricter KYC and AML Policies: Know Your Customer (KYC) and Anti-Money Laundering (AML) protocols are being enhanced to prevent fraud and underage gambling.
  • Licensing Reforms: Countries like the UK, Malta, and newly regulated markets in the US are refining licensing processes to attract reputable operators.
  • Responsible Gambling Initiatives: Mandatory self-exclusion tools and deposit limits are becoming standard to promote safer gambling environments.

Mobile Gaming: The Dominant Force in iGaming

Mobile devices now account for over 60% of online casino traffic worldwide. The convenience and accessibility of smartphones and tablets have pushed operators to optimize their platforms for mobile use. Key factors driving mobile gaming dominance include:

  • Responsive Design: Seamless gameplay across different screen sizes and operating systems.
  • Dedicated Apps: Enhanced performance and exclusive bonuses for app users.
  • Push Notifications: Real-time updates on promotions, game releases, and jackpots.
  • Mobile Payment Solutions: Integration of e-wallets, mobile banking, and cryptocurrencies for swift deposits and withdrawals.

Challenges and Opportunities Ahead

Despite the promising outlook, the iGaming industry faces several challenges that require strategic responses:

  • Market Saturation: With numerous operators competing, differentiation through innovation and customer service is vital.
  • Cybersecurity Threats: Protecting player data and ensuring fair play remain top priorities.
  • Regulatory Compliance: Navigating complex and evolving legal frameworks demands agility and local expertise.
  • Responsible Gambling: Balancing profitability with ethical considerations is essential for sustainable growth.

Conversely, opportunities abound in emerging markets, technological integration, and cross-industry partnerships, promising a vibrant future for online casinos.
